Effects of bFGF on osteogenic/dentinogenic gene expression after differentiation induction. SCAP at passage 3 never exposed to bFGF were cultured with osteogenic/dentinogenic induction medium with or without the presence of bFGF (5 ng/mL) for 1, 2, and 4 weeks. Expression of DSPP and OCN was decreased at 1 week (A), expression of ALP, BSP, and OCN was reduced at 2 weeks (B) when bFGF was present in the cultures. No significant change of expression of ALP, DSPP, OCN, and BSP was detected at 4 weeks (C). Bar charts represent the relative expression levels of each gene normalized against GADPH (*P < .05).
